Rican219 said:
Upgrade your motor mount.
+1 My SU mount solved what I call torque slap from letting off of the gas and then back to WOT. It is the motor flexing back and forth and the after market mount are more rigid and prevent the problem. I still would go to the dealer and verify that nothing is broken, but sound like the same issue I had.
